DoubleSync vs uSync

uSync, van Kevin Jump en het Jumoo-team, is al jaren een hoeksteen van de Umbraco-community. De gratis stack (uSync Core, ContentEdition en FormsEdition) dekt schema, content, media, dictionary, domeinen en Forms geserialiseerd naar schijf. uSync.Complete voegt Publisher toe voor live push en pull, plus Sync-Packs, Snapshots, Restore Points, PeopleEdition en een audit log. Het meeste wat teams nodig hebben zit er al in. We bouwden DoubleSync omdat we één specifiek ding erbovenop wilden: een merge-editor per eigenschap waarmee je de tekst van de ene kant en de media van de andere kant in hetzelfde document kunt houden. Als dat de workflow is die je zoekt, zo verhouden de twee zich.

Waar DoubleSync naast uSync past

1

Merge-editor per eigenschap

uSyncs Publisher pusht of pullt items in hun geheel en geeft een rapport aan het eind. Als dezelfde eigenschap aan beide kanten veranderde, los je dat doorgaans op in Git op de geserialiseerde bestanden. De pitch van DoubleSync is smaller. Wanneer een document aan beide kanten is gewijzigd, openen we het in een editor zij-aan-zij met de echte Umbraco-editors (Block List, Block Grid, RTE, Media Picker en eventuele custom editors die je hebt gebouwd). Je kiest per eigenschap bron of bestemming, ook per eigenschap binnen een block. Het merged document is wat we pushen. Als je ooit een contentwijziging en een redactionele wijziging op dezelfde pagina hebt moeten verzoenen, is dat het moment waarop DoubleSync zijn plek verdient.

2

Gratis tier: verschillende uitgangspunten

De gratis stack van uSync (Core, ContentEdition en FormsEdition) dekt veel terrein: schema, content, media, dictionary, domeinen en Umbraco Forms, alles geserialiseerd naar schijf voor Git. De eerlijke kanttekening is het apply-model. uSync behandelt het bestandssysteem als de bron van waarheid. Wanneer een deploy binnenkomt en de geserialiseerde bestanden verschillen van wat in de backoffice staat, overschrijft uSync de backoffice met de bestanden. Conflictoplossing gebeurt in Git, buiten de uSync-UI. Werkt prima als je team comfortabel is met oplossen in Git en gedisciplineerd is met deploys. De gratis Community-tier van DoubleSync is smaller in omvang (alleen documenttypes en datatypes), maar voegt een live vergelijking tussen twee omgevingen en een diff-preview toe, zodat je ziet wat er gaat veranderen voordat het er is, zonder Git-stap. Twee verschillende defaults. Kies degene die past bij hoe jouw team werkelijk uitlevert.

3

Live sync tussen omgevingen

uSync.Completes Publisher doet live backoffice-naar-backoffice push en pull (inclusief rechtermuisklik op de contentboom). PeopleEdition synchroniseert leden en gebruikers, Restore Points geven volledige rollback en de audit log kwam in v12.2 (2023). Permissies per server en per gebruikersgroep zijn configureerbaar. DoubleSync dekt hetzelfde terrein vanuit één pakket en splitst Push en Pull als aparte rechten op hetzelfde tabblad. Beide producten worden in een abonnements- en een eenmalige vorm verkocht. Die van DoubleSync zijn €500 per jaar per project (Pro), €800 eeuwigdurend in eenmalige betaling per project, of €1.500 per jaar voor onbeperkt aantal projecten (Agency). Voor de actuele tarieven van uSync.Complete, check de Jumoo-site.

4

Restore points en prijsmodel

uSync.Complete neemt een Restore Point handmatig, op opt-in triggers, of wanneer Publisher een potentieel schadelijke wijziging detecteert. DoubleSync neemt er standaard een vóór elke sync. Zelfde functie, strakkere default. Beide producten geven je keuze in betaalvorm: abonnement of eenmalig. Als je stopt met betalen voor DoubleSync Pro, vallen betaalde functies terug naar de gratis Community en blijft je site draaien. DoubleSync Agency voor €1.500 per jaar dekt onbeperkte projecten. Bij uSync.Complete is de licentie per project. Verschillende vormen voor verschillende studio's; geen van beide is verkeerd.

Functievergelijking

Bekijk hoe DoubleSync zich verhoudt tot de concurrentie

FunctieDoubleSyncuSyncDeploy
Schema syncFreeYesYes
Schema diff previewFreeYesYes
Content syncProYesYes
Media syncProYesYes
Content / property-level diff previewProPaidPaid
User group syncProPaidSchema
User syncProPaidNo
Member & member group syncProPaidOpt-in
Per-property source/destination merge editorProNoNo
Live backoffice-to-backoffice push/pullProPaidYes
Selective apply (pick items from a diff)ProPaidYes
Node-level push/pullProPaidYes
Portable sync packages (ZIP)ProPaidYes
Restore point before every sync (default on)ProOpt-inNo
Manual restore points / rollbackProPaidNo
Delete detectionProYesNo
RBAC permissions (user group + environment)ProPaidNo
Per-direction RBAC (Push vs Pull split)ProNot verifiedNo
Azure Blob storage transportProNoNo
Scheduled auto-snapshotsProNoNo
Audit trail with user attributionProPaidNo
Culture / variant filterProNot verifiedNot verified
Dependency resolutionFreeYesYes
Free tier availableYesYesNo

Prijzen, naast elkaar

uSync Core, uSync.ContentEdition en uSync.FormsEdition zijn gratis. uSync.Complete bundelt Publisher, Exporter, Snapshots, Restore Points, PeopleEdition en de audit log. Het wordt verkocht als zowel eenmalige licentie als abonnement. DoubleSync Pro kost €500 per jaar per project (alle omgevingen en load-balanced servers inbegrepen), of €800 eeuwigdurend in eenmalige betaling per project. Agency voor €1.500 per jaar dekt onbeperkte projecten.

PlanDoubleSyncuSync
Free / Schema OnlyFreeFree (core only)
Free tierFreeFree
(Core + Content + Forms)
Single project, full sync€500/yr£1,150 + VAT one-time
per project, 60-day trial
Unlimited projects€1,500/yr
Agency
£1,150 + VAT per project
One-time license€800
Perpetual
£1,150 + VAT